Dharmajagruti Sabha prasar through Naam-Dindi in Thane

May 9, 2008

Vaishakh Shuddha Panchami

Thane (Maharashtra): With a view to focus the increasing onslaughts on Hindu dharma, Dharmajagruti Sabha has been convened at 6.30 p.m. on 14th May in municipal school No.44 at Vartaknagar, Thane (Maharashtra). As a prelude to the Sabha and with a larger perspective to create awakening among the Hindus, a Naam-Dindi was organised today in Vartaknagar region here. About 500 ardent Hindus participated in the Naam-Dindi and thus religiously performed their duty towards the dharma.

The Naam-Dindi commenced from municipal school No.44 in Vartaknagar with breaking of a coconut and worship of a dharma flag by Pujya Dhanaji Mahalebaba, founder, Shri Datta Mandir. His wife was also present on the occasion. The Dindi wound its way through Shastrinagar, Devadayanagar, Shivainagar, Saibaba Mandir and culminated at municipal school No.44.
